Head Position

One of the most common hand positions in Reiki is placing your hands gently on your head. This position helps reduce headaches, mental fatigue, and promotes clearness of idea. To perform this hand position:

Sit or lie down comfortably. Place your hands on the sides of your head, with your fingertips touching the temples. Close your eyes and take numerous deep breaths, allowing the energy to stream through your hands and into your head.

Heart Position

The heart position is another effective hand position that concentrates on opening the heart chakra and promoting emotional healing. To perform this hand position:

Find a comfortable seated or lying position. Place one turn over your heart center, situated in the middle of your chest. Place your other hand on top of the very first hand, producing a gentle pressure. Take deep breaths, imagining healing energy streaming into your heart center.

Stomach Position

The stomach position is advantageous for promoting food digestion, decreasing bloating, and relieving stomach pain. To perform this hand position:

Lie down on your back and relax. Place both hands carefully on your stomach area, simply below the ribcage. Close your eyes and breathe deeply, enabling recovery energy to flow into your digestive system.

Back Position

The back position is useful for releasing tension and promoting relaxation in the muscles of the back. To perform this hand position:

Lie deal with down on a comfy surface such as a massage table or bed. Place one hand on the upper back, near the base of the neck. Place your other hand on the lower back, simply above the tailbone. Close your eyes and concentrate on sending out recovery energy into the muscles of your back.
